I've been given mixed messages about purchasing liquor and/or wine in port and bringing it on board.  My TA says Regent will hold it until we disembark; my Regent contact said yes we can not only bring it on board, we can even bring it into the dining room.  Anyone want to weigh in on this?

Regent and Silversea have been happy to order our favorite wine and have it delivered to the ship for us.  The sommelier keeps it stored and will bring us a bottle whenever and wherever we wish it served.  We pay for it using on board credit.  There may be great selections on board, but this way we are assured of having what we want.

When we were on a mass market cruise ship, we had a bottle we bought at one of the ports and they held it for us until the day before we disembarked.  If a cruise charges for drinks as you go, that would more likely be the area where they hold your liquor until you are at the end of your cruise.
